Factors Affecting Protection Choices
To make enlightened decisions concerning child guardianship setups, it's important to understand the vital aspects that affect guardianship determinations. Variables such as the youngster's age, physical and psychological needs, and the capability of each moms and dad to fulfill those demands are crucial in custody decisions.
Courts additionally consider the stability of each parent's home setting, the relationship in between the youngster and each moms and dad, and any history of misuse or overlook. Furthermore, the desire of each parent to promote a solid partnership in between the child and the various other moms and dad is a considerable element.
The youngster's very own preferences, relying on their age and maturation, may also be taken into consideration. Courts intend to focus on the kid's benefits when making custodianship decisions, focusing on giving a secure and nurturing setting that supports the youngster's total wellness.
Understanding these aspects can aid moms and dads and legal professionals browse the complexities of protection decisions successfully.
